Wormholes: Bridges to Time and Space?
Wiki Article
The idea of wormholes – hypothetical shortcuts through spacetime – fascinates the imagination of scientists and science fiction fans too. Basically, they imply the possible “bridge” – a linkage – permitting passage not only across vast expanses of the universe, but also maybe through history. While totally unverified, their existence remains a area of intense investigation, driven by Einstein’s theory of relativity and the ongoing search to grasp the core nature of our cosmos.

Might Einstein-Rosen Bridges Enable Temporal Journeys Viable ?
The idea of wormholes, proposed by Einstein's theory of general relativity, offers a intriguing possibility regarding manipulating chronology . These proposed tunnels would essentially link distant points in spacetime , and, under certain configurations, seem to also provide transit across the timeline. However, significant hurdles exist. Securing a wormhole demands exotic matter with properties we have never observed . Furthermore, temporal dilemmas emerge when considering the probable implications of altering the history . Therefore, while Einstein-Rosen bridges denote an captivating avenue of research , genuine temporal exploration remains firmly in the realm of theoretical physics currently .
